WadeWade
Perfect spot for anyone traveling through the Western Cape, especially if you’re a rep working in and around Knysna. Lukas was an incredible host who went out of his way to make my stay comfortable. Breakfast every morning was not only delicious but served at the exact time I needed, which made starting my day effortless. The rooms strike a perfect balance – modern, elegant, and stylish, yet still keeping some classic touches that give the lodge real character. The views from the lodge are spectacular, and the whole place feels well-rounded and thoughtfully run. Honestly, for the price you pay, it feels too good to be true – a real gem in Knysna. Highly recommended if you’re looking for a welcoming, affordable, and professional bed and breakfast in the Garden Route!
Stuart DuncanStuart Duncan
A beautiful BnB with wonderful hosts. My 2 friends and I stayed for 2 nights to run the Knysna Half marathon and we could not have been made to feel more welcome Mart, Pete and their team were simply lovely. I stayed in room 1 and they stayed in room 3. Both were lovingly appointed and boasted excellent views, ensuite bathrooms and tea/coffee stations. We had to get up at ~4:30 for the run, but we were told they would be up and making oats and tea/coffee to keep our energy up in the race. So kind! We did have the included breakfast the next day and it was spectacular - I highly recommend the omelette! Overall we had a lovely time and I would definitely visit again! Thank you to Mart, Pete and their team for such a great weekend stay!

Amazing Stay at the Guinea Fowl Lodge – Can’t Recommend It Enough!

From the moment we got to Guinea Fowl Lodge, Lukas and his team made us feel right at home. They were super friendly and really go out of their way to make sure you have a great time.

The rooms are just lovely — cozy, clean, and full of cool antique furniture that gives the place a really nice, cool vibe. We stayed in a spacious bungalow with a cute little courtyard and a balcony that looks out over Knysna Bay.

Breakfast was absolutely tasty, and having it with that view made it even that much better. Lukas and the staff were always on hand and happy to help with anything you need.

Ubers are easy to get and super affordable, so getting around the quaint little town is no problem at all.

The location is just stunning — peaceful and with incredible views over the bay. After a day of exploring Knysna, chilling by the pool is the perfect way to relax.

All in all, Guinea Fowl Lodge felt like a home away from home. Lukas really knows how to make his guests feel special, and we can’t wait to go back. If you’re heading to Knysna, It'd happily and strongly recommend No.13 @TheGuineaFowlLodge....
